Course Content

• LGBTQ+ Identity Development and Intersectionality
• Theories of Counseling and Psychotherapy with LGBTQ+ Clients
• Cultural Competency and Social Justice in LGBTQ+ Career Counseling
• Addressing Microaggressions and Discrimination in the Workplace
• LGBTQ+ Affirmative Career Development Interventions
• Legal and Ethical Considerations for LGBTQ+ Career Counselors
• Working with Transgender and Non-Binary Clients: Career Exploration and Support
• LGBTQ+ Family Dynamics and their Impact on Career Choices
• Career Counseling Resources and Advocacy for LGBTQ+ Individuals

Why this course?

A Graduate Certificate in LGBTQ+ Inclusive Career Counseling is increasingly significant in today's UK market. The demand for LGBTQ+ affirming services is growing rapidly, reflecting a broader societal shift towards inclusivity. While precise statistics on LGBTQ+ specific career counseling are limited, we can infer the need from broader trends. For example, Stonewall reports that 45% of LGBT staff have hidden their sexuality at work, highlighting a substantial need for supportive career guidance. This translates to a significant untapped market for qualified professionals who can provide specialized support.
